  5. nope. Buffer isn't heavy enough. If you add a heavy buffer (Kak or Heavy Buffers) and a Springco Orange spring to a AR 15 buffer tube it will be OK. The Armalite Carbine parts are not available online anywhere I can find. I could be wrong but a Voltor buffer tube, H3 buffer and a Springco red spring. Is an acceptable solution I belive. Armalite carbine buffer tube is 7 5/8"
  6. It works best when the uppers and lowers are from the same manufacturer. That way they actually fit each other. Your buffer needs to be in the 5 1/2 oz range. The rifle buffers are that weight. The carbine buffer not so much unless you hunt for them. Many places try and use AR15 buffers.

  16. Your buffer is too light. But you already figured that out. Just change 1 thing as a time. The 140gr Hornady American Gunner runs great in both my Creedmoors. It also groups well. Davidson doesn't have the best reputation for quality parts. I would wait on changing the gas block till you try the heavier buffer and spring.

  21. ar15 & ar10 gas tubes are not the same. Different bend to miss the barrel nut and different length. Wilson Combat even has their own "midlength". Nothing is a standard length or pattern on the large frame guns. Originally on my PSA 308 midlength gas tube 18" barrel I istalled the Magpul midlength handguard. the handguard fit fine.
